Origins and Ingredients

Coconut milk tea originated in Southeast Asia, where it is a popular street food and a staple in many households. It is made with a blend of black tea, coconut milk, and sugar. The coconut milk, extracted from the flesh of mature coconuts, adds a creamy, nutty flavor and a velvety texture to the tea.

Variations

While the classic coconut milk tea is a delight in its own right, many restaurants offer variations to cater to different tastes. Some popular additions include:

  • Boba
    Tapioca pearls that add a chewy texture and a subtle sweetness.
  • Fruit
    Fresh or frozen fruit, such as mango, strawberry, or pineapple, for a burst of fruity flavor.
  • Ice cream
    A scoop of vanilla or coconut ice cream for a creamy, dessert-like treat.
  • Spices
    A dash of cinnamon, nutmeg, or cardamom for a warm and aromatic twist.
